Highlights of the Larco Museum Collection
Although the Larco Museum’s collection spans over 35,000 pieces, some artifacts stand out as particular highlights.
The museum’s renowned Erotic Gallery features a striking collection of pre-Columbian pottery depicting sexual themes, offering a unique glimpse into the cultural norms and attitudes of ancient Peruvian civilizations.
The Erotic Gallery offers a unique glimpse into the sexual attitudes of ancient Peruvian civilizations through its striking collection of pre-Columbian pottery.
Plus, the museum boasts an impressive array of gold and silver artifacts, including intricate jewelry, ceremonial objects, and religious figurines that showcase the technical mastery and artistic prowess of pre-Hispanic metalworkers.
These captivating displays provide visitors with a profound understanding of the cultural richness and complexities of Peru’s ancient past.

Since You Asked
Can I Take Photographs Inside the Museum?
Yes, visitors are allowed to take photographs inside the Larco Museum. However, the use of flash photography is generally prohibited to preserve the delicate artifacts on display.
Are There Any Discounts Available for Students or Seniors?
The Larco Museum offers discounted admission for students and seniors. Students can enjoy a reduced price, while seniors receive an even greater discount. Visitors should bring valid ID to qualify for these special rates.
How Long Is the Average Time Visitors Spend at the Museum?
The average visitor spends around 2-3 hours exploring the Larco Museum’s expansive collection of over 35,000 pre-Hispanic artifacts. This allows ample time to appreciate the museum’s rich historical and cultural significance.
Is the Museum Wheelchair Accessible?
The Larco Museum is wheelchair accessible, with ramps and elevators throughout the facility. Visitors with mobility needs can easily navigate the museum’s exhibits and enjoy the rich historical and cultural experience.
